    Westeros Comes to Steam, Mobile in “Game of Thrones: Kingsroad” RPG

    The DHKBy The DHKMarch 20, 20252 Mins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est Reddit WhatsApp Email

    Game of Thrones fans rejoice, there’s something new to give you a hit of Westeros while you wait for those last books! Just kidding we’ve made peace with the books never happening, but we aren’t joking about a new way to enter George R. R. Martin’s universe.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ment and Netmarble have announced a new action-adventure RPG titled “Game of Thrones: Kingsroad.”

    “Game of Thrones: Kingsroad.” courtesy Netmarble

    According to the developers: The game brings the continent of Westeros to life with remarkable detail and scale, following extensive research to faithfully recreate fan-favorite locations from the series as well as previously unseen lands. Players will forge their own legacy and be immersed in intense battles, allowing them to experience the thrill of combat as if they were part of the ‘Game of Thrones‘ world.”

    “Players can freely roam iconic regions, such as ‘King’s Landing’ – the capital of the continent of Westeros, the stronghold ‘Castle Black’ located at the Wall, ‘Highgarden’ basking in its warm climate, and the massive icy ‘Wall’ which stretches along the northern border of the Kingdom of the North. Through exploration, players will encounter familiar characters from the series on a truly immersive journey through Westeros.“

    One will be able to choose from three classes: Knight, Sellsword, or Assassin. 


    They also released a new Early Access trailer detailing the robust visuals, it’s giving Skyrim vibes (as we waste away waiting for “The Winds of Winter” we’re also waiting for “The Elder Scrolls VI” so this feels like it might scratch that itch for a bit).

    There are a few in-game bonuses to be found on Steam starting March 21st if you commit to a Founder’s Pack, and players can also pre-register through the App Store and Google Play store. 

    Early Access begins on PC via Steam on March 26th. The game is also coming to iOS and Android. Check out the trailer below:
